Mark J. Chicarelli is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Surgery and Genetics. According to data from OpenAlex, Mark J. Chicarelli has authored 6 papers receiving a total of 78 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Molecular Biology, 2 papers in Surgery and 2 papers in Genetics. Recurrent topics in Mark J. Chicarelli's work include Mast cells and histamine (2 papers), Metabolism, Diabetes, and Cancer (2 papers) and Pancreatic function and diabetes (2 papers). Mark J. Chicarelli is often cited by papers focused on Mast cells and histamine (2 papers), Metabolism, Diabetes, and Cancer (2 papers) and Pancreatic function and diabetes (2 papers). Mark J. Chicarelli collaborates with scholars based in United States. Mark J. Chicarelli's co-authors include Walter E. DeWolf, Stefan Groß, Yvan Le Huérou, Francis X. Sullivan, Michael Humphries, Bin Wang, Indrani W. Gunawardana, Kevin R. Condroski, Ira von Carlowitz and Patrice A. Lee and has published in prestigious journals such as Blood, PLoS ONE and Journal of Medicinal Chemistry.
